More about the book

Winner Of The Booker Prize 2002. Piscine Molitor Patel, Otherwise Known As Pi, Lives In Pondicherry, Where His Father Runs And Owns The City's Zoo. When He Is Sixteen, His Parents Decide To Emigrate To Canada, Taking Their Large Family With Them, But Tragedy Strikes When The Cargo Ship Carrying Them Sinks During A Terrible Storm. One Solitary Lifeboat Remains Bobbing On The Wild Blue Pacific. In It Are Five Survivors: Pi, A Hyena, A Zebra (With A Broken Leg), A Female Orangutan And A 450-Pound Royal Bengal Tiger. The Scene Is Set For One Of The Most Extraordinary Pieces Of Literary Fiction Of 2002.
